About This
- 【DUAL FUNCTION DESIGN】: Combines automatic water refill system with food dispensing section in one unit, providing complete feeding and hydration solution for pets with minimal maintenance required
- 【GENEROUS CAPACITY】: Holds 1 liter of water and 0.75kg of dry food, reducing refill frequency and ensuring pets have continuous access to fresh water and food throughout the day
- 【ELEVATED GUARDRAIL DESIGN】: Separates food and water compartments to prevent mixing and spillage, maintaining clean feeding areas and organized dining space for your pets
- 【EASY REFILL SYSTEM】: Simple lid-opening mechanism allows quick food addition without clogging issues, making maintenance straightforward and hassle-free for pet owners
- 【REMOVABLE COMPONENTS】: Features detachable design that enables thorough cleaning of all bowl sections, ensuring proper hygiene and easy maintenance for pet health
